Wockhardt to launch Amlodipine tablets in US

Wockhardt is all set to introduce Amlodipine tablets in the US market. The tablets to be marketed are in strengths of 2.5 mg, 5 mg and 10 mg Amlodipine besylate, which is used for treating hypertension and other related cardiac ailments.

Amlodipine is the generic name for the brand Norvasc, sold in the US by Pfizer. As per IMS, the US market for Amlodipine tablets is about USD 2.6 billion equivalent to 1.7 billion tablets.

 

The Amlodipine tablets are manufactured at the US FDA certified formulation plant at Waluj, Maharashtra. The product was developed in-house.
